    Do you have a durso Standpipe overflow? Poll, link, and photo request

    There are 2 advantages of using a Durso standpipe for the overflow. It is the cheapest as it only requires one bulkhead and drain line, and it can be used with a siphon from the tank to the overflow box in applications where a new bulkhead is not possible or warranted.     2018-3-22 Poll of the day - Dwarf Angelfish

    The dwarf angelfish's size lends itself to aquariums. They generally get ut to 1.2 to 6 inches. They are of the Centropyge genus.
